Vet assistant safe dog & cat sitter
My life has always been centered around animals. Growing up I had dogs, cats, and even started riding horses at 8 years old. As I got older I realized there’s nothing better than giving back to the animals that do so much for us. I now work at a trusted animal hospital as a veterinary assistant and I’m in school to become a veterinary technician. I have experience with many different animals of all shapes, sizes, and personalities.

I cannot recommend Melina enough. Leaving an older dog is always stressful. Leaving a 10-year-old golden retriever with complex health issues usually feels impossible. Melina completely changed that for me. From our very first meeting, she treated Gracie with immense tenderness and respect. She meticulously managed Gracie’s strict medication schedule, monitored her energy levels, and ensured she stayed comfortable and happy. Melina did not just watch Gracie; she truly cared for her. She sent frequent updates and photos that allowed me to travel with total peace of mind.I am incredibly grateful for her patience, competence, and genuine love for animals. Melina is a rare find, and Gracie and I are so lucky to have her.
